117.info
人生若只如初见

docker部署hadoop的优势有哪些

Docker部署Hadoop的优势如下:

  1. 简化部署流程:Docker可以将Hadoop的环境和依赖项打包为一个镜像,使部署变得简单快捷。只需在任何支持Docker的机器上安装Docker,并从镜像中启动容器即可完成部署。

  2. 环境隔离:Docker提供了容器化的环境隔离,每个容器都有自己的文件系统、进程和网络栈。这意味着不同的Hadoop集群可以在同一台物理机上运行,互不干扰。

  3. 资源利用率:Docker可以动态分配和管理主机资源,根据需要调整容器的资源限制。这样可以更有效地利用硬件资源,提高集群的资源利用率。

  4. 快速扩展:Docker容器可以快速启动和停止,使得集群可以根据需要进行快速扩展和缩减。这使得Hadoop集群更加灵活和可伸缩。

  5. 管理和维护:使用Docker部署Hadoop可以简化管理和维护工作。可以通过Docker镜像和容器的版本控制和回滚机制来管理Hadoop环境的更新和修复。

  6. 跨平台支持:Docker提供了跨平台的部署解决方案,可以在不同的操作系统上运行相同的Docker容器。这使得Hadoop集群在不同的环境中具有一致的运行行为。

总的来说,Docker部署Hadoop可以提供更快速、可扩展、灵活和可管理的Hadoop集群。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fef06AzsLBQNQAFQ.html

推荐文章

  • docker搭建hadoop的方法是什么

    要在Docker上搭建Hadoop,需要按照以下步骤进行操作: 安装Docker:确保你的机器上已经安装了Docker。你可以访问官方网站(https://www.docker.com/get-started)...

  • docker怎么部署hadoop集群

    要使用Docker部署Hadoop集群,你可以按照以下步骤进行操作: 安装Docker:首先,确保你的机器上已经安装了Docker。你可以根据官方文档的指引来进行安装。 获取Ha...

  • docker hadoop集群搭建的步骤是什么

    搭建Docker Hadoop集群的步骤如下: 安装Docker:在所有节点上安装Docker。 创建Hadoop镜像:创建一个包含Hadoop的Docker镜像,可以使用官方的Hadoop镜像或自定义...

  • docker hadoop集群有哪些优缺点

    Docker Hadoop集群的优点包括: 灵活性:Docker容器提供了一种轻量级和可移植的方式来打包和部署Hadoop集群。它可以在各种环境中运行,包括本地机器、云服务器和...

  • springboot怎么加载第三方包

    Spring Boot使用Maven作为项目管理工具,可以通过在pom.xml文件中添加第三方包的依赖来加载。以下是加载第三方包的步骤: 打开项目的pom.xml文件。
    在标签中...

  • springboot批量导入功能怎么实现

    要实现Spring Boot批量导入功能,你可以按照以下步骤进行操作: 创建一个包含导入文件的页面,可以使用HTML和CSS来设计页面的外观。在页面上添加一个文件上传的表...

  • docker怎么部署微服务

    要部署微服务,可以使用Docker来创建和管理容器化的微服务。下面是一个基本的步骤: 编写Dockerfile:首先,你需要编写一个Dockerfile来定义你的微服务镜像的构建...

  • jenkins怎么构建docker镜像

    Jenkins是一个持续集成和持续交付(CI/CD)工具,可以用来自动化构建、测试和部署应用程序。要在Jenkins中构建Docker镜像,可以按照以下步骤进行操作: 安装Jenk...